About Peter Thorén
Peter Thorén is a scholar working on Epidemiology, Agronomy and Crop Science, Animal Science and Zoology, Infectious Diseases and Ecology, Evolution, Behavior and Systematics, having authored 19 papers that have together received 735 indexed citations. Recurring topics across this work include Animal Disease Management and Epidemiology (11 papers), Animal Virus Infections Studies (9 papers), Viral gastroenteritis research and epidemiology (6 papers), Influenza Virus Research Studies (6 papers), Herpesvirus Infections and Treatments (4 papers), Vector-Borne Animal Diseases (3 papers), T-cell and Retrovirus Studies (2 papers) and Viral Infections and Vectors (2 papers). The work is most often cited by research in Agronomy and Crop Science (336 citations), Animal Science and Zoology (209 citations), Infectious Diseases (348 citations), Epidemiology (372 citations) and Microbiology (56 citations). Peter Thorén has collaborated with scholars based in Sweden, United Kingdom and Denmark. Frequent co-authors include Sándór Belák, Mikael Berg, Mats Isaksson, Sándor Bélak, György Czifra, B. Klingeborn, Sophie Escutenaire, Siamak Zohari, Mikhayil Hakhverdyan and Nahla Mohamed. Their work appears in journals such as Archives of Virology, Expert Review of Molecular Diagnostics, Virology Journal, Journal of Veterinary Diagnostic Investigation and Veterinary Ophthalmology.
